In today’s digital age, the concept of ‘tap per second’ (TPS) has gained significant attention, especially among the gaming community and in various applications requiring rapid inputs.

TPS measures the speed at which an individual can tap on a touchscreen or click a mouse button within one second.

This metric not only showcases dexterity and coordination but also plays a crucial role in competitive gaming and in the functionality of numerous mobile and desktop applications.

Factors Influencing Tap Speed

Several factors can influence one’s tap speed. Physically, finger strength, flexibility, and stamina play significant roles.

The device used, including its responsiveness and screen size, can also affect performance.

Additionally, environmental factors like table stability and noise levels may impact one’s ability to maintain concentration and speed.

Challenges and Limitations

Despite its advantages, striving for high tap speeds can lead to physical strain, including repetitive strain injuries.

Technologically, there are limitations too, with devices sometimes unable to accurately register extremely fast taps or clicks.

Average Tap Speed for Casual Users vs. Competitive Gamers

The average tap speed can significantly differ between casual users and competitive gamers. Casual users typically achieve a tap speed of around 4-6 taps per second (TPS) during regular use, such as texting or casual gaming. In contrast, competitive gamers often reach much higher speeds, with averages ranging from 10-14 TPS or even higher in short bursts, especially in genres that demand rapid inputs like rhythm games or competitive fighting games.

Most Effective Exercises for Improving Tap Speed

  1. Finger Independence Exercises: Practice drills that improve the independence of each finger, as this can lead to faster and more precise tapping.
  2. Rhythm Games: Engaging in rhythm games that require rapid tapping to the beat can improve timing and speed.
  3. Tap Counters: Use tap counter apps or websites that challenge you to tap as quickly as possible in a set timeframe, pushing you to improve your TPS.
  4. Interval Training: Alternate between fast tapping sessions and rest periods to build endurance and speed without causing strain.

Role of Ergonomics in Achieving Higher Tap Speeds

Ergonomics plays a crucial role in achieving higher tap speeds while minimizing the risk of injury. Proper hand and wrist positioning can reduce strain and allow for more efficient movement, leading to faster tapping. Ergonomic devices designed to support natural hand positions and reduce effort per tap can also contribute to increased tapping speed and endurance over time.
